What are student contacts?
A student contact is usually a student’s parent, guardian, or emergency contact. Clever can support multiple student contacts for each student.
To see the student contact data that you currently have in Clever, navigate to the Data Browser and click the Student Contacts tab:
How is student contact data stored in Clever?
There are five fields in Clever that hold student contact data:
Contact_type - Type of contact - e.g. ”family”, ”emergency” or ”guardian”. If providing student contacts, then contact type is required.
Contact_name- If providing student contacts, then contact name is required.
Contact_relationship - The contact’s relationship to the student - e.g. ”Father”, ”Aunt” or ”Neighbor”.
Contact_phone - a 10 or 11 digit phone number without any characters, such as parentheses or dashes
Contact_email - Contact’s email address. Must match format firstname.lastname@example.org
How do I sync student contact information to Clever?
The way that Clever pulls the student contact data depends on the sync type that your district uses. Find your SIS sync type below for more instructions!
For SFTP syncs, you will will include the five contact fields in the Students.csv: Contact_type, Contact_name, Contact_relationship, Contact_phone, and Contact_email.
To provide multiple parent/guardian contacts: create multiple rows for each student- with different contact information for each of the student’s contacts.
For SIS-Managed Auto Syncs, Clever has partnered directly with the SIS provider to offer an automated sync option. Reach out to your SIS provider to find out whether student contact data can be included in your exports.
When providing student contacts, there are two fields that are always required: Contact_type and Contact_name. Find your Clever-Managed Auto Sync below for more SIS-specific instructions!
We currently pull one contact record per student, from the following fields on the Student endpoints of the Aeries API:
Infinite Campus Auto Sync
Students can have many (up to 6-7) contacts in Infinite Campus. Clever pulls from these fields:
If you would like for us to customize the Infinite Campus field that we pull from, please see the instructions for requesting a custom mapping in the Customization section of the Infinite Campus Help Center article.
Infinite Campus API Sync
By default, the Infinite Campus API sync pulls student contacts from the following fields:
Infinite Campus Field
identity.firstName + identity.lastName
This is flagged within IC: Guardian/Relative = Census > Relationships
Customization of the IC API sync is not available at this time.
If you have questions about student contact data for your Illuminate Auto Sync, please reach out to our support team for more information.
By default, Clever pulls student contact info from the following fields in PowerSchool:
- Emerg Contact 1
- Emerg Contact 2
- Emerg Contact 3
- Emerg Phone 1
- Emerg Phone 2
- Emerg Phone 3
- Emerg 1 Ptype
- Emerg 2 Ptype
- Emerg 3 Ptype
- Emerg 1 Rel
- Emerg 2 Rel
- Emerg 3 Rel
The PowerSchool Auto Sync can be customized so that Clever pulls student contacts from different fields than those listed above. Visit our PowerSchool Help Center article for instructions on requesting a custom mapping!
If you have questions about student contact data for your SchoolInsight Auto Sync, please reach out to our support team for more information.
Skyward Auto Sync
Clever pulls eight fields for Skyward emergency contact, forming cohesive student contacts in Clever:
It is not possible to have more than one contact record per student. However, we can customize the sync to pull from other fields instead.
For example, if you wants to use Parent_Name and Parent_Phone instead of E1 Full Name and E1 Cell Phone, we can do that!
Skyward API Sync
Clever syncs student contacts from the guardian endpoint and pulls multiple contacts per student. We can customize the Auto Sync to pull student contact information from different fields, as long as those fields are accessible via Skyward’s API. Reach out to our support team for more information!